Have you always wanted to discover the magic of the underwater world? Blue Wave Scuba host a FREE Discover Scuba Diving (DSD) course at the Van Riebeeck Park swimming pool every Tuesday. If you’re thinking about doing a Scuba diving course, this is a great introduction to the sport. We were there yesterday (19th of Feb) to find out what it’s all about!
The course starts at about 17h30 with a quick meet and greet of the group and signing of indemnity documents. Owner of Blue Wave Scuba, Tinus Opperman, provides a lesson on basic safety rules, diving equipment used and dispels any myths or fears you might have concerning your first dive. Tinus is a highly experienced diver & it is clear that he is very passionate about the sport.
After about 30 minutes of theory it’s into to the water for a 15 minute pool session. It is held in the shallow side making it safe and it starts very slow so everybody can slowly adjust. At first you start by standing and just putting your face in the water and getting used to breathing through the regulator. This new experience is often accompanied by giggling, a sign that the nerves are starting to disappear and everyone is starting to feel much more relaxed. From here depending on your progress you will end up doing a short dive in the pool, some time to enjoy and finish up by 19h00.
